Infrastructure Analyst

Mount Pearl, NL, CA, Canada

Job Description

Genoa Design International (Genoa) is hiring an Infrastructure Analyst to join our innovative, service-minded Information Technology (IT) Team in Mount Pearl, Newfoundland!



ABOUT US

At Genoa, founded in 1995 and a leader in production design and 3D modeling services for the shipbuilding and offshore industries, we believe success is built by people who are passionate, curious, and committed to excellence. Proudly supporting major initiatives like Canada's National Shipbuilding Strategy (NSS) and commercial projects across North America, we foster an environment where collaboration drives innovation, learning and development are continuous, and every team member plays a vital role in shaping our future.



ABOUT THE OPPORTUNITY

As an Infrastructure Analyst, you'll play a key role in designing, integrating, and supporting Genoa's IT infrastructure. You'll work closely with our operations and development teams to deliver robust, secure, and high-performing systems, while also helping to maintain compliance, resolve escalated issues, and continuously improve our technological environment.



THE RESPONSIBILITIES

Design, implement, and support infrastructure systems including servers, networking equipment, and security solutions. Collaborate with stakeholders to gather and refine requirements, develop implementation plans and provide regular updates on project or service delivery. Ensure systems meet availability, performance, security, and compliance objectives. Monitor, analyze, and address system performance, availability, and capacity issues. Implement and maintain identity and access management systems to align with security protocols. Respond to escalated service requests, incidents, and problem tickets. Perform advanced administrative tasks across on-premises servers, Microsoft 365, and Azure environments. Recommend and assist with implementing system upgrades and improvements. Support business continuity, disaster recovery, and incident response efforts. Maintain accurate documentation of infrastructure assets, configurations, and procedures. Collaborate with operations and facilities teams on data room and equipment needs. Taking on additional duties as required to support the IT Team and organization.

ABOUT YOU

A diploma or degree in Technology, Computer Science, or a related field. 5+ years of relevant work experience in IT systems, cloud infrastructure, networks, or similar technology. One or more of the following certifications: ITIL Foundation Microsoft Certified: Azure Administrator Associate Microsoft Certified: Windows Server Hybrid Administrator Associate Fortinet Certified Associate CompTIA Server+ CompTIA Network+ Hands-on experience configuring and supporting networks (eg: LAN, wireless, firewalls). Demonstrated experience in systems administration, change management, information security, data management and protection. Strong technical skills with Microsoft Entra ID, Intune, M365, Active Directory, SQL Server, and related technologies. Experience with Windows and Linux operating systems. Application of standards or frameworks such as NIST, CIS, or ISO in your work. Excellent problem-solving, documentation, and communication skills. A service-oriented, collaborative mindset and the ability to adapt to evolving needs and technologies. Experience supporting 3D design software (eg: AutoCAD, ShipConstructor, Cadmatic) and/or with ManageEngine products are considered assets.

ELIGIBILITY

Please note that obtaining security clearance is a requirement for this position, and as part of the process, the successful candidate will undergo a background check and personal reference verification.



To be eligible for this position and to successfully obtain the required security clearance, candidates must be either a Canadian citizen or permanent resident of Canada.
